2. Cook the Shrimp Scampi:
While the steaks are resting, heat olive oil and butter in a large skillet over medium heat.
Add the minced gar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
Add the shrimp and cook for 2-3 minutes, turning once, until the shrimp are pink and cooked through.
Sprinkle in the red pepper flakes (if using) and season with salt and pepper.
3. Make the Scampi Sauce:
Once the shrimp are cooked, add the white wine (or chicken broth) to the skillet, stirring to combine. Bring the mixture to a simmer and let it reduce for 3-4 minutes.
Add the lemon juice and chopped parsley, stirring to combine.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per, and add lemon zest for extra flavor if desired.
4. Serve:
Plate the steaks and top them with the shrimp scampi. Spoon the garlic butter sauce from the skillet over the shrimp and steak for extra flavor.
Garnish with extra parsley and lemon wedges for a fresh touch.
